Position Description

Individual’s in this position are responsible for the development of specific designs for Battery Thermal Management systems (BTMS) & Electronics Cooling Packages (ECP) for Electric Vehicles (EV), Fuel Cell Electric Vehicles (FCEV), Diesel Engine Vehicles (ICE) and Hybrid Vehicles using current technology to meet customer requirements most economically.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design & Size Battery Thermal Management Systems (BTMS) and Electronics Cooling Packages (ECP) for assigned customers.
  • Ensure understanding of supplier capabilities for electric components like Compressors, Heaters, Coolant pumps, Electric Fans, Sensors, Valve etc.
  • Provide technical assistance to the customers engineering personnel.
  • Coordinate the build and ensure the accuracy of prototypes.
  • Specify test requirements and analyze test results on assigning products to validate performance and durability of new and revised designs.
  • Ensure understanding by plant production and manufacturing personnel of design specifications.
  • Work closely with other departments and the plant to ensure new models are delivered on time and meet all customer requirements.
  • Work closely with Sales personnel with a focus on costing and pricing.
  • Monitor feedback from the field and initiate product improvement when appropriate.

Required Education & Qualifications

  • College graduate in Mechanical OR Electrical engineering or related technical discipline with limited work experience or 2 - 5 years equivalent experience in the specified engineering discipline
  • A basic understanding of heat transfer and its application to assigned products and of the customer’s product and end use are required.
  • Knowledge of structural design, manufacturing processes and computer methods are necessary.
  • Knowledge of high voltage & low voltage electrical components and controls would be desired.
  • Ability to communicate effectively both written and verbal is required.
